Answer» Step-by-step explanation: Hello, We know that parallelogram is a MATHEMATICAL figure in which all the opposite SIDES are parallel and equal. Also, The opposite angles are equal to each other. Also, One more property SUM of The adjacent angles of parallelogram is equal to 180 In other words The sum of the Co interior angles is 180 degrees. Now, We will use these properties to obtain the answer. Let the angle of the parallelogram be x So, The adjacent angles will be x+30 Now From am of co interior angles we get $$\BEGIN{lgathered}x + x + 30 = 180 \\ \\ 2x = 180 - 30 \\ \\ 2x = 150 \\ \\ x = \frac{150}{2} = 75\end{lgathered}$$ So, The angle of the parallelogram is 75 degrees And, The adjacent angles of the parallelogram is 75+30 = 105 degrees.
